Thanks Barnbum,
I can'decide if that is the same quilt or not. I had thought I would cut a 4 1/2 square for the center then cut 2 1/2 strips to go around that and the 2 1/2 strips like the center to go around that. Does that make sense? This would make a 12" block then cut in quaters and put them all back together randomly to form new blocks.

BDor--Pam said she used 3" squares, so when I drew it out I figured on using 3 x 5.5" rectangles (4), and 3" squares (4), with a 5.5" center square. But, I didn't know it it'd have the same effect. Hers is beautiful.
I don't know what the extra row would be. I bet it can't be too hard to figure out.
